Susanna Nanna is the production manager for a furniture manufacturing company.The company produces tables (X)and chairs (Y).Each table generates a profit of $80 and requires 3 hours of assembly time and 4 hours of finishing time.Each chair generates $50 of profit and requires 3 hours of assembly time and 2 hours of finishing time.There are 360 hours of assembly time and 240 hours of finishing time available each month.The following linear programming problem represents this situation.
Maximize 80X + 50Y
Subject to: 3X + 3Y ≤ 360
4X + 2Y ≤ 240
X, Y ≥ 0
The optimal solution is X = 0, and Y = 120.
(a)What would the maximum possible profit be?
(b)How many hours of assembly time would be used to maximize profit?
(c)If a new constraint, 2X + 2Y ≤ 400, were added, what would happen to the maximum possible profit?
